Who is the research sponsor?

All research in the NHS must have a Sponsor who takes on responsibility for the Research Governance. The Sponsor is legally responsible for the project.

The Sponsor needs to agree to any research BEFORE your project will be accepted by REC

What are the Indemnity/Insurance Arrangements?

This must be clear for all research involving patients. It must be explicit in any Clinical trial Agreement (for industry sponsored research) or Agreements with external Sponsors

Complete the online applications for Ethics and R&D Approval

  • If you are the Chief Investigator for a project only taking place at this site OR the CI for a multicentre project fill in IRAS.
  • If you are the Principal Investigator for this site in a multicentre project led by another organisation, fill in the Site Specific information form for the Leeds Site (transferred to you by the CI).
  • COMING SOON...If accepted for funding in principle by the NIHR the lead CLRN will liaise with you to finalise your IRAS Application.
  • If not accepted in principle carry on with you application in the normal way. (LTHT R&D Approval)

Submission to the Research Ethics Committee

  • If LTHT is the Research Sponsor, you must get written confirmation of ‘agreement in principle' to sponsor the research BEFORE Research Ethics will accept the submission (leave adequate time for Sponsorship in principle review by R&D)
  • If externally sponsored, does the project need Site Specific Assessment by a Leeds REC (Chief Investigator will confirm this)? If so, you will send the SSI and local investigator CV to REC

Ethics Review Completed

Once ethical review is completed and you have a letter

‘confirming a favourable opinion':

Make a valid R&D Application (follow the process on the R&D website)

NB Failure to submit all the require document will result in a delay in review. The ‘valid application' MUST include the final versions of all documents eg protocol, PIS, consent form as approved by the REC.
